In this episode of The Consumer Finance Podcast, Chris Willis [https://www.troutman.com/professionals/chris-j-willis/] is joined by Erin Edwards [https://www.troutman.com/professionals/erin-e-edwards/] and Simon Fleischmann [https://www.troutman.com/professionals/simon-a-fleischmann/] to break down the most significant trends reshaping the consumer finance class action landscape. With a 25% year-over-year increase in federal class action filings and consumer protection claims leading the charge, the stakes are getting higher for financial services companies. The trio covers critical areas from recent cases to highlight information that every in-house legal team needs to understand about class actions, including the significance of precise class definitions and ascertainability, standing and concrete injury, and evidentiary examination. Whether you're managing active litigation or building a proactive defense strategy, this episode delivers the insights and practical checklist you need to navigate the class action wave.
